Output 4dddc33625528a765b896a662ce5be1e9e84a46f45049495a9a2c53350fdda2b:1

value
32718978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2402058eea40e67778e2ebd83555c99b8b2b8efd OP_EQUAL
address
34yQfvMMC3x4D75kuv44K3uFpJmppcyQDR
transaction
4dddc33625528a765b896a662ce5be1e9e84a46f45049495a9a2c53350fdda2b
confirmations
416953
spent
true